Brief summ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y of the study drug (Targin®) after 8 weeks of treatment in patients with moderate to severe low back pain who are uncontrolled\* by NSAIDs.
Interventions
Brand Name: Targin® Generic name: Oxycodone/Naloxone dosage form: Oral

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
1. Korean patients age ≥ 19 years old 2. Patients having moderate to severe low back pain (NRS pain score ≥4) for ≥ 7 days and ≤ 90 days not satisfactorily controlled with NSAIDs 3. Patients showing average NRS pain score ≥4 over the last 1 week at screening point 4. In case of previous opioids medication history, opioids wash-out period \> 30 days before enrolment 5. Patients who is willing to voluntarily sign informed consent
Exclusion criteria
1. Patients with any history of hypersensitivity to oxycodone, naloxone or related products 2. Low back pain coming from cancer, infectious disease, psychiatric issue or congenial cause 3. Pregnant or lactating women
